cpp-netlib is a collection of network related routines/implementations geared towards providing a robust cross-platform networking library. cpp-netlib offers the following implementations: - Common Message Type: A generic message type which can be used to encapsulate and store message related information, used by all network implementations as the primary means of data exchange. - Network protocol message parsers: A collection of parsers which generate message objects from strings. - Adapters and Wrappers: A collection of Adapters and wrappers aimed towards making the message type STL friendly. - Network protocol client and server implementations: A collection of network protocol implementations that include embeddable client and server types.
